Websimilarity. Elasticsearch allows you to configure a text scoring algorithm or similarity per field. The similarity setting provides a simple way of choosing a text similarity algorithm other than the default BM25, such as boolean. Amazon Elasticsearch Service now supports cosine similarity distance metric with k-Nearest Neighbor (k-NN) to power your similarity search engine. Cosine similarity is used to measure similarities between two vectors, irrespective of their sizes and is most commonly used in information retrieval, image …
